Beginning of Antique Furniture
 
Antique furniture is a term that covers pieces of furniture that are at least 100 years old. The term could also refer to furniture created at any time, but it was manufactured before 1930. These days, antique furniture is usually considered valuable and sought after by collectors.

Some Tips for Buying Your Favorite Piece of Furniture
 
The need for antique furniture is not a new concept. People have always desired to find the best furniture for their homes, whether that is a couch or a table. 
With the pieces of antique furniture, you can find unique and vintage pieces that will make your home look more elegant and stylish. In this blog article, I will tell you some tips to help you distinguish between authentic and fake pieces.

Firstly always check for the material quality: The furniture should be free from unwanted materials that should be avoided.
 
Try to find a signature, a label, or a stamp: The signature or level is the most appropriate proof of the reality of the furniture or antique material.
 
Check for damage: Sometimes antique furniture does have some damage as some wooden material got scratched due to a lot of wear and tear of the product so it’s ok in that field. But if u see lots of damage avoid buying it.
 
Always check for the seller’s authenticity: Check for the seller’s address and proof of the product. Do make a call to the seller and ask for the product information.
